Your plugin receives sanitized frames only — raw device payloads never leave the ingest tier. Register your handler manifest before testing, and note that symbolication retries twice before parking a report in quarantine. To decrypt quarantined fixtures in the sandbox environment, the tooling will prompt you once; at that prompt, enter the recovery passphrase shown directly below.

unlock words, fahof-tawif: fenwyn-istath

## Clock skew on the Tidemill build agents

So, fun discovery: the flaky cache invalidations on the Tidemill fleet weren't a cache bug at all — agents in the Sorrel Bay rack were drifting up to 900ms apart, which made artifact timestamps lie. Builds occasionally saw "future" files and skipped rebuilds. Plan: tighten the sync daemon's poll interval, add a skew gate that quarantines any agent past threshold, and stamp artifacts with coordinator time. Proposed values for discussion at the sync are below.

tuning table, kawep-tawif:
CAPS = {
    "olidor": 80,
    "belion": 7,
    "quenys": 225,
    "druox": 839,
    "fraath": 482,
}

Ticket #2907 — Signature check fails on report builder export

Support: customers exporting from the Tallyvane report builder see a signature verification error after the sorting-stability patch. The patch changed row ordering in grouped exports, which altered the serialized payload, so exports signed before the patch now fail verification against cached manifests. Advise customers to regenerate reports; old exports cannot be re-verified. Fresh exports are signed with the key below.

signing key of fadug-haweg = bky19_x2JJNa4RuE34mQa9TgK

# Warranty-Cost Overrun — Q3 (Managers Only)

Warranty spend on the Torvex HG-4 heater line exceeded forecast by 38% this quarter, driven by a faulty thermostat batch from our Drellwick plant. Claims are concentrated in the Norval and Casterley branches. Replacement units ship next week; branches should log all claims through the standard process and avoid goodwill payouts above policy limits. Finance has provisioned for the overrun. Leadership's related planning note is appended below.

management briefing: Only 33 of the 205 pilot accounts renewed Kasath, so a churn review is set for October 17. Weniusek Logistics is in early talks to buy Holethax Freight for about $345.6 million.